Architectural Decisions
1. The bridge is stricter than the c6 contract — by design
C6's descriptor_index.md Invariant I-2 says search_topk "MAY
return fewer than K results when the corpus has fewer than K
vectors". The AZ-341 task spec asks the bridge to enforce == K
and raise IndexUnavailableError on undersized returns. The two
contracts are complementary, not contradictory:
- C6's I-2 is a structural invariant (the return-shape upper bound, not a guarantee of full results).
- AZ-341's INV-4 is an operational invariant (a corpus with fewer than K vectors is operationally degraded; the system can not function — downstream RANSAC matching needs the full top-K spread).
The bridge's module docstring documents this on-purpose strictness. The defended-in-depth posture is the task-spec's explicit Risk-1 mitigation against silent C6 regressions.
2. The bridge propagates the c6 IndexUnavailableError unchanged
AC-4 is explicit: "the bridge does not catch and re-raise". The
bridge has no try/except IndexUnavailableError. When the c6
stale-handle / sidecar / dim-mismatch defence fires, the original
c6 exception escapes directly to the strategy and onwards.
This conflicts with the c6_tile_cache.errors.IndexUnavailableError
module docstring's expectation that "the C2 family is the closed
envelope a C5/C2.5 consumer sees; the C6 family is the storage-layer
error a concrete strategy is responsible for rewrapping". The
implementation follows the task-spec letter; surfacing the gap as
Finding F2 of the per-batch review for spec/code-comment alignment.
3. _iso_ts_from_clock is duplicated — accepted for this batch
The helper is six lines that appear inline in c2 / c5 / c11 / c12.
Each component avoids importing the others' helpers (per AZ-507
shape). A future shared helper would live in shared/helpers/
(L1) but factoring is deferred to AZ-508 (the hygiene-only PBI
already in todo/ covering ISO-timestamp consolidation across
the suite). Captured as Finding F1.
4. The dropped normaliser constructor parameter
The task spec's Outcome § Constructor lists
normaliser: DescriptorNormaliser but the documented retrieve
body never calls it — the VprStrategy Protocol INV-3 already
requires VprQuery.embedding to arrive L2-normalised. The bridge
omits the parameter (no behaviour change vs the documented body).
Captured as Finding F2 for spec hygiene.
